XL1307

XINLUDA · Real-time Clocks (RTC) · SOP-8

XL1307 from XINLUDA, in a SOP-8. Pinout and pin descriptions extracted from the manufacturer datasheet by ds2sf; symbol, footprint, and 3D from KiCad-official CAD.

Pinout

Pin Name Type Function
1 X1 input Connection to a standard 32.768 kHz quartz crystal (CL = 12.5 pF). X1 is the input to the internal oscillator and can alternatively be driven by an external 32.768 kHz oscillator; in that case X2 must be left floating.
2 X2 output Connection to the opposite terminal of the 32.768 kHz quartz crystal. X2 is the oscillator output; leave floating when an external oscillator drives X1.
3 VBAT power_in Backup supply input for a standard 3 V lithium cell or other energy source (recommended 2.0 V to 3.5 V). Battery must be tied directly (no series diodes). If no backup is used, VBAT must be grounded. Power-fail trip point VPF = 1.25 × VBAT nominal.
4 GND power_in Ground reference for the device.
5 SDA bidirectional I2C serial data input/output. Open-drain output requiring an external pull-up resistor; pull-up voltage may be up to 5.5 V regardless of VCC.
6 SCL input I2C serial clock input used to synchronize data movement on the serial interface. Requires an external pull-up; pull-up voltage may be up to 5.5 V regardless of VCC. fSCL up to 100 kHz.
7 SQW/OUT output Square-wave/output driver. When SQWE = 1, outputs one of four selectable frequencies (1 Hz, 4 kHz, 8 kHz, 32 kHz). Open-drain; requires external pull-up (up to 5.5 V). Operates from either VCC or VBAT. May be left floating if unused.
8 VCC power_in Primary power supply, 4.5 V to 5.5 V (5.0 V nominal). When VCC > 1.25 × VBAT the device is fully accessible; below this threshold reads and writes are inhibited but timekeeping continues from VBAT.
